Low Noise, High Speed Precision Operational Amplifiers

Viewing:

Overview

  • Guaranteed 4.5 nV/√Hz 10Hz noise
  • Guaranteed 3.8 nV/√Hz 1kHz noise
  • 0.1Hz to 10Hz noise, 60nVP-P, Typical
  • Guaranteed 7 Million Min Voltage Gain, RL = 2k
  • Guaranteed 3 Million Min Voltage Gain, RL = 600Ω
  • Guaranteed 25µV Max Offset Voltage
  • Guaranteed 0.6µV/°C Max Drift with Temperature
  • Guaranteed 11V/µs Min Slew Rate (LT1037)
  • Guaranteed 117 dB Min CMRR

The LT1007/LT1037 series features the lowest noise performance available to date for monolithic operational amplifiers: 2.5nV/√Hz wideband noise (less than the noise of a 400Ω resistor), 1/f corner frequency of 2Hz and 60nV peak-to-peak 0.1Hz to 10Hz noise. Low noise is combined with outstanding precision and speed specifications: 10µV offset voltage, 0.2µV/°C drift, 130dB common mode and power supply rejection, and 60MHz gain bandwidth product on the decompensated LT1037, which is stable for closed-loop gains of 5 or greater.

The voltage gain of the LT1007/LT1037 is an extremely high 20 million driving a 2kΩ load and 12 million driving a 600Ω load to ±10V.

In the design, processing and testing of the device, particular attention has been paid to the optimization of the entire distribution of several key parameters. Consequently, the specifications of even the lowest cost grades (the LT1007C and the LT1037C) have been spectacularly improved compared to equivalent grades of competing amplifiers.

Applications

  • Low Noise Signal Processing
  • Microvolt Accuracy Threshold Detection
  • Strain Gauge Amplifiers
  • Direct Coupled Audio Gain Stages
  • Sine Wave Generators
  • Tape Head Preamplifiers
  • Microphone Preamplifiers
